Government expenditure on post-secondary non-tertiary education, const in Ukraine
Ukraine: Government expenditure on post-secondary non-tertiary education, const was 311.53 millions in 2017. ▼ Falling
Government expenditure on post-secondary non-tertiary education, const in Ukraine, 2011–2017
Source: UNESCO Institute for Statistics. Measured in millions.
Analysis
The most recent figure for government expenditure on post-secondary non-tertiary education, const in Ukraine is 311.53 millions, measured in 2017.
The figure is up 9.7% on the previous year and down 39.8% over ten years.
Ukraine ranks 10th of 94 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.

About this data
Total general (local, regional and central) government expenditure on post-secondary non-tertiary education (current, capital, and transfers) in millions US$ in constant value (taking into account inflation). It includes expenditure funded by transfers from international sources to government. Total government expenditure for a given level of education (e.g. primary, secondary, or all levels combined) in national currency is converted to US$, and where it is expressed in constant value, uses a GDP deflator to account for inflation. The constant prices base year is normally three years before the year of the data release. For example, in the July 2017 data release, constant US$ values are expressed in 2014 prices. Limitations: In some instances data on total government expenditure on education refers only to the Ministry of Education, excluding other ministries which may also spend a part of their budget on educational activities.
